Pala Municipality Faces Political Test in Vice-Chairperson Election

· India · The Hindu, The Independent

The ruling alliance in Pala municipality, formed by Congress rebels and the LDF, faces a political test with the upcoming vice-chairperson election on September 16. While Congress rebel Maya Rahul was elected chairperson smoothly, the vice-chairperson post remains contentious due to unresolved differences within the alliance. Congress rebels Biju Mathews and Tony Thaiparambil have staked claims to the post, but no consensus has been reached. The LDF, with 12 councillors, has left the decision to the Congress rebels, who hold four seats in the 26-member council.

Why it matters

The outcome will determine the stability of the ruling alliance and influence local governance in Pala.
